In accordance with the international MARPOL Annex VI regulations, which of the listed substances are prohibited from being burned in a shipboard incinerator?

Official USCG Answer & Rule Citation

Correct Answer: Option A — Polychlorinated biphenyls (PCBs)

MARPOL Annex VI prohibits the incineration of specific hazardous materials to prevent toxic emissions. Polychlorinated biphenyls (PCBs) are strictly banned from shipboard incinerators due to their extreme toxicity and the requirement for specialized high-temperature disposal facilities to prevent the release of dioxins and furans into the atmosphere.
